Transgene Type:    Transgenic (Inducible, Recombinase, Reporter)
Inducer:    tamoxifen
Mutation:    Insertion
 
Tg(LPAR4-cre/ERT2,-EGFP)#Hjcho expression driven by 1 gene
 
Mutation detailsA 6.6 kb fragment containing the human LPAR4 promoter drives the cre/ERT2 sequence separated by IRES and EGFP-pA. The resulting construct was linearized and injected into single-cell embryos. Founder information and line numbers were not available. The pound symbol (#) is used when no line is specified and/or lines are pooled. (J:338876)
